Yves Saint Laurent Logistics Project Assistant Intern
Saint Laurent, a prestigious name in luxury fashion, was founded in 1961 and is renowned for pioneering the concept of luxury ready-to-wear with its iconic 'Rive Gauche' line. As part of the Kering Group since 1999, Saint Laurent continues to lead the luxury fashion industry under the creative direction of Anthony Vaccarello. The brand offers a diverse range of collections, including women's and men's ready-to-wear, shoes, bags, small leather goods, jewelry, scarves, ties, and eyewear.
